Differences in Inpatient Drug Rehabilitation in Manokotak, Alaska

Today, different inpatient drug rehabilitation centers vary regarding the outline and execution of their drug and alcohol addiction treatment offerings and services. For example, the length of time you will spend undergoing therapy and detox will vary from one facility to another. Whereas some programs last close to 9 months or longer, others will be short and take about 30 days.

In the same way, these programs in Manokotak vary regarding the level of autonomy and freedom clients have while participating in drug addiction rehabilitation. Some of the programs are locked down, where clients won't be able to leave the program as you address your alcohol and drug abuse and any co-occurring mental health disorders. In such a facility, you may not even be have access to the internet or be allowed visitors. Other programs, however, might allow more freedoms to interact with the world outside while still remaining focused on total recovery.

When you choose inpatient drug and alcohol rehabilitation, therefore, it is crucial that you examine different centers and choose the one that best suits your needs. Some of the factors you should look at include:

a) Monetary Policies

Ask the residential program whether they accept insurance, offer financial support, and have a variety of payment choices.

b) Offerings and Services

You should also research and find out what the Manokotak, AK. treatment facility has to offer in terms of accommodation, food, recreation, therapy, and other formats of drug addiction rehabilitation.

As you continue evaluating different inpatient drug and alcohol treatment centers, keep in mind that no given facility will work for every addict. To this end, it might be in your best interests to closely determine what every center can provide until you get to a program that is most ideal for your requirements and preferences.

Overall, inpatient drug and alcohol rehab is among the most workable of all types of addiction rehab protocols. The time you spend in one of these facilities will ensure that you can productively focus on your recovery without the temptations and triggers that you may encounter if you choose outpatient rehab.
